Book excerpt: Excerpt from Enigmas of Life Nine years have now elapsed since the author of the Enigmas of Life ceased to be among us, and eighteen years since he published this book and in republishing it, a few words about him and the work that he did may therefore have become necessary. That it should now be offered to the public in a more accessible form than the one in which it originally appeared, is due to the steady interest it continues to excite in the circle which it has already reached, and the desire of those who have at heart the recognition of its merits that that circle should be more widely extended. The Enigmas of Life was one of Mr Greg's latest works, but it contains the scattered thoughts of a lifetime, which he brought together from the jottings of his note-book when he had reason to believe that they might have value and interest for others. He did not put them forth with any pretensions to a systematic scheme of thought, or a serious contribution to established conclusions, but, as he himself says, rather as suggested thoughts that may fructify in other minds than distinct propositions which it is sought argumentatively to prove. They have charmed and stimulated other minds to a degree which he did not anticipate. As an eminent writer says: The chapters on Malthus and on the non-survival of the Fittest make a very genuine and original contribution to modern thought. But it is the later essays in the little volume that touched most readers, and will for long continue to touch them. They are as far as possible from being vague, or misty, or aimless. Yet they have, what is so curiously rare in English literature, the charm of reverie. They have the ever seductive note of meditation and inwardness, which, when it sounds true, as it assuredly did here, moves the spirit like a divine music. There is none of the thunder of Carlyle (which, for that matter, one may easily come in time to find prodigiously useless and unedifying), there is not the piercing concentrated ring of Emerson: but the complaints, the misgivings, the aspirations of our generation find in certain pages of Mr Greg's book a voice of mingled fervour and a union of contemplative reason with spiritual sensibility, which makes them one of the best expressions of one of the highest moods of this bewildered age. They are in the true key for religious or spiritual composition, as Rousseau's Savoyard Vicar is; thought and emotion are fused without the decorations of misplaced rhetoric. That meditations so stamped with sincerity, and so honestly directed to the actual perplexities of thoughtful people, should have met with wide and grateful acceptance, is no more than might have been expected.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Miltonic Enigmas The gross misconception of incidents, characters and names in the Masque grows out of the endeavor to under stand the matter literally. The Masque is an allegory designed to convey a wholesome warning to the English church and people. 'without adducing the outstanding facts of the situation which will occur to students of Eng lish history, as threatening the purity of society and pri vate life we desire to say at once that the play is directed against the doctrine and practice of Free-love and all that it implies. Comus the magician impersonates the corrupt influence; the Spirit is the Genius of the Seventh Commandment, or Chastity; the Lady is the Christian Church of England; her two Brothers and defenders are Reason and Conscience. The significance of the other names will appear in due order. The Spirit has his mansion before the starry thresh old of Jove's court. Book excerpt: Excerpt from Enigmas of Psychical Research The present volume may be considered as a sup plement to the one on Science and a Future Life, which has been published. In that work I gave a very inadequate summary of the phenomena bearing upon Telepathy and Apparitions, and I said nothing what ever regarding several other types of phenomena hav ing an equal scientific interest. I was' occupied in that volume with facts related more directly to the question of survival after death, especially as experi mentally supported. In the present book I have seized the opportunity to go over the whole field of the supernormal. While I have discussed Telepathy and Apparitions more exhaustively than before, I have added much material on Crystal Gazing, Coinci dental Dreams, Clairvoyance, and Premonitions, with some illustrations of Mediumistic Phenomena without involving these with the more scientific case of Mrs. Piper. I have tried to give all of them that unity of interest and meaning which are due to the super normal having psychological character and demand ing more scientific investigation than it has yet re ceived. Book excerpt: Civilized Rebels compares in depth four very well-known literary and political figures, who all opposed arrogant regimes and became prisoners. Through comparative biographies of Oscar Wilde, Jean Améry, Nelson Mandela and Aung San Suu Kyi, it explores the long-term process of the retreat of the West from global power since the late nineteenth century, relating this to the decline and fall of the British Empire and the trauma surrounding Brexit. Drawing on rich empirical materials to examine themes of forced displacement, war, poverty, imprisonment and the threat of humiliation, the book reveals how these highly civilized rebels penetrated their opponents’ mind-sets, while also providing a sophisticated analysis of how their struggles fitted into the larger world picture. Methodologically and theoretically innovative, and written in a lively and accessible style, Civilized Rebels will appeal to scholars across a range of disciplines, with interests in globalization, historical international relations, postcolonial and subaltern studies, comparative biographical studies, European studies, the sociology of emotions and historical sociology.

Book excerpt: Excerpt from The Secret of Living The secret of living, of living at least in the twentieth century, cannot be treated as though it were a single problem, open to one solution. Life offers itself to us in an infinity of aspects, each proposing its own question. In the vast variety of experiences comprised in even an average human career, the danger is to regard a success in one department as a success over the whole. But we may win a battle and lose a campaign. We may, like Rupert at Marston Moor, carry all before us in one part of the field, and wind up the day with a total defeat. Accordingly, in treating the various subjects which appear in this volume; in treating of work, of time, of money, of social life, of religious beliefs of the thirty odd themes in fine which are here discussed, we have gone on the supposition that, while each side of life carries its own enigma, which it is for us to solve, the secret of living as a whole is to be sought deeper down. It lies not in any sectional skills or acquisitions, valuable as these are in themselves, but in an attitude of the soul. In the final result the secret of living is to be found in the soul's mastery of itself and of its world.
